About the Area

I reside in mfangano island, inside lake victoria, in the republic of kenya. This beautiful island has beautiful scenery including seasonal rivers. hiking mountains, Abasuba peace museum, tourist sites, among other sites. in mfangano island the main source of livelihood is fishing and small-scale farming along the lakeshore.
There is a ring road going through the island, and there is also a source of electricity in mfangano island. the only means of transport is by ferry, water bus. and wooden boats . we have health facilities, schools and other essential social amenities in the island.

The following are the foods we cook; fish directly from lake victoria, vegetables both local, chapatis, green grams, ugali, rice, meat, among other foods.

in our community, we normally use motorbikes, mountain bicycles, vehicles, and wooden engine boats as means of local transport.
Also in our community, we have the following social amenities available Health Centres, schools, churches, Hotels. we have retail shops within us where we buy food items.
Finally, we have a number of tourist attraction sites like; The Abasuba Peace Museum, kwitone Rock Art, we have Atego, Mombasa, and kwitutu among others. Our Home is next to the lakeshore, and we are neighbouring some homes. mfangano is has hills.
